Wussification of the NFL

Now the Seahawks are getting blasted for running up the clock during Sunday's game against the Cardinals. Don't the players on Arizona's defense get paid millions to stop the ball? Dori says this sounds like evidence the Wussification of America is leaking into the NFL.

Coach Pete Carroll insists he wasn't trying to rub it in anyone's faces. Instead, he was trying to get Matt Flynn, Seattle's backup quarterback, some badly needed game experience. (Read more)
